近年来,随着区块链技术的迅猛发展,以太坊作为一个开源的区块链平台,受到了越来越多开发者和企业的关注。尤其是在数字货币交易、智能合约和去中心化应用(DApp)的开发中,以太坊钱包接口的应用显得尤为重要。本文将详细探讨如何使用PHP对接以太坊钱包接口,帮助开发者快速实现与以太坊钱包的交互。
什么是以太坊钱包接口?
以太坊钱包接口是一种应用程序编程接口(API),它允许开发者与以太坊区块链进行交互,主要用于创建、管理和使用以太坊钱包。通过这些接口,开发者可以实现钱包的创建、地址生成、交易签名以及查看账户余额等功能。
以太坊的核心是其智能合约平台,钱包接口通常会提供相应的功能,使得开发者能够轻松地与这些智能合约进行交互。此外,以太坊的开放性和灵活性使得开发者可以将其钱包功能集成到各种应用中,既可以用于平台的支付功能,也可以提供区块链资产的管理工具。
如何使用PHP对接以太坊钱包接口?
为了在PHP中对接以太坊钱包接口,首先需要选择一个适合的以太坊库,例如web3.php,这是一个由社区支持的PHP库,允许PHP开发者与以太坊节点进行交互。
1. 安装和配置web3.php
要使用web3.php,首先需要通过Composer进行安装。打开命令行,在项目目录下运行:
composer require sc0vu3r/web3.php
安装完成后,创建一个PHP文件并引入autoload.php文件:
